5. SPEAKER 1 & 2 OUTPUTS
[rear panel speaker outputs pictured above]
Feature: Two stereo outputs for connecting two sets of reference monitors.
Benefit: Compare and contrast your mixes on two sets of speakers using XLR and/or TRS connectors.
Tip: , Use one output for speakers and the other output for a sub: turn the sub on or off whenever you need it. (Also, always
hear the speakers in full range- some subs have a non bypassable crossover.)
6. SELECTED LINE OUTPUTS
[rear panel selected line outputs pictured above]
Feature: A pair of stereo outputs that mirror the speaker source selected.
Benefit: Send your selected source or sources to another destination (i.e. Front of House PA system, mixdown device like a
CD Burner, iPhone or cassette deck- remember those?)
Note: These outputs are unaffected by the speaker level knob.
7. POWER ADAPTOR
[rear panel power supply connection pictured above]
Feature: Power supply is 12 volts, 2 Amps (part number PSU-SRC) and plug into either receptacle.
Benefit: The other is for possible future accessories that could run off the main power supply (shhh).
